body {font-family: tahoma, verdana, sans-serif; font-size: 12px; margin: 0; padding: 0; background-color: #e0e5eb; background-color: #DBE1E9;  background-image: url('obr/body_bg.PNG'); background-repeat: repeat-x; text-align:center; }
#hlavicka {padding: 10px; background: #4B607D; color: white; font-size: 20px; height: 90px; background-image: url('obr/hlavicka_x2.PNG'); margin-right: "5px";}
    h1 {display: none}
    #hlavicka img {border: none; height: 90px; width: 85px; font-size: 20px; font-weight: bold; color: white; float: left}
    #hlavicka input {}
	#hlavicka form {margin-left: 615px; margin-top: 45px;}
    #hlavicka .potvrd {position: relative; top: 4px; height: 18px; border-left-style: none; padding: 0px 0px 0px 1px;}
	#hlavicka .adresa {width: 320px; margin: 0px; padding: 0px; margin-left: 90px; padding-bottom: 1px;font-size: 11px; font-family: "trebuchet MS"; position: relative; left: -30px; top: 70px; line-height: 1; text-align: center; color: #E3E7EF;}
	#hlavicka .adresa a, #hlavicka .adresa a:visited {color: #ffffff; text-decoration: underline;}
	#hlavicka .adresa a:hover {color: #E3E7EF;}
    .search {background-color: #EAECF0}
    .searchon {background-color: #ffffff}


    .pomucky {color: #ffffff; font-size: small; float: right; padding-top: 3px;}
    .pomucky a {color: #ffffff; font-size: 11px;}
    .pomucky a:visited {color: #ffffff !important; font-size: 11px;}
    .pomucky a:hover {color: #DCE1E8 !important;}

#drobky {padding: 6px 6px 9px 11px; font-family: verdana, sans-serif;  font-size: 10px; color: black; background-color: #ffffff;}
    span.info {font-weight: bold}
    #drobky a {color: #4b607d;}
    #drobky a:hover {color: #7b899f;}
    #drobky img {margin: 0px 3px 0px 3px;}

#obal {width: 760px; margin: 1em auto; border: 1px solid #bfC8d5; text-align: left; background-color: #ffffff;}
#levypanel {float: left; width: 170px; margin: 0; padding: 0; }
#levypanel-obsah {margin:0; padding: 0em 0.3em; margin-top: -5px;}
#levypanel-obsah img {margin: 6px 0 10px 0;}
#levypanel-obsah small {position: relative; top: 3px;}

ul.submenu {list-style: none; list-style-image: none; width: 100%; padding: 0px; margin: 0px;}
ul.submenu li {width: 100%; overflow: hidden; margin-left: "-16px";}
ul.submenu li a {display: block;}

     a.menu {color: #003366; font-family: verdana; font-size: 12px; font-weight: bold; text-decoration: none; display: block; margin-top: 1px; padding: 4px 5px 4px 27px; background-color: #DCE1E8; background-image: url('obr/menu1_bg.PNG'); background-repeat: no-repeat; border: 1px solid #D2D9E2;}
     a:visited.menu {color:  #003366;}
     a:hover.menu {color: #203053; background-image: url('obr/menu1_bg_hover.PNG'); background-color: #DFE4EA;}

     a.submenu {color: #4b607d; font-family: verdana; font-size: 11px; font-weight: normal; text-decoration: none; display: block; margin-top: -1px; margin-top: "-2"; padding: 4px 5px 4px 19px; background-color: #ffffff; background-image: url('obr/menu2_bg.PNG'); border: 1px solid #bfc8d5;}
     a:visited.submenu {color: #4b607d;}
     a:hover.submenu {color: black; background-image: url('obr/menu2_bg_hover.PNG');}

    #levypanel .oddil {margin: 5px 0px 5px 0px;}

    #hlavnipanel {margin: 0 0 0 170px; margin-right: "5px"; padding: 0; border-left: 1px solid #BFC8D5; }
#hlavnipanel-obsah {margin:0; padding: 0.5em 1em; background-color: #ffffff; font-size: 12px; line-height: 1.3; background-image: url('obr/obsah_bg.PNG'); background-repeat: repeat-x; background-position: 0px 0px; text-align: left; padding-bottom: 20px; border-top: "3px solid #404E63";}

    h2 {color: #FF6600; font-size: 18px; font-family: arial; background-color: #f5f5f5; margin: -1px -12px 10px -12px; padding: 6px 10px 8px 10px; padding-top: "1px";background-image: url('obr/h2_bg.PNG');}
    h3 {color: #4C5F7D;font-size: 16px; font-family: arial; margin-bottom: 4px; margin-left: 3px; padding-left: 5px; border-left: 3px solid #FF7011;}
    h3 a:link {color: #4C5F7D; }
    h3 a:visited {color: #4C5F7D;}
	h3 a:hover {color: #404C64;}
    h4 {color: #3D4965;font-size: 14px; font-family: arial; margin-bottom: 2px;}
    h4.aktualita {font-size: 14px; margin-top: 7px;}
	h4.video {margin: 5px; padding: 0px;}
	h4 a {color: #DF4601;}
    h5 {color: #4C5F7D; font-size: small; font-family: arial; margin: 0px; margin-left: 30px;}

    table {border: 1px solid #BFC8D5; width: 99%; border-collapse: collapse; margin: 12px 0px 12px 0px; width: "480px"; font-size: "12px"; text-align: left;}
    td {border: 1px solid #BFC8D5; padding: 4px 5px 4px 5px ;  vertical-align: top;}
    td.hlavni {background-color: #E0E5EB; font-weight: bold;}
    td.hlavni2 {background-color: #E9ECF1;}
    td.pul {width: 50%;}

    a {color: #DF4601;}
    a:visited {color: #FF6600;}
    a:hover {color: #D14001;}

    .about {border-bottom: 1px dotted #7B899F; cursor: help;}
    .mini {font-size: 11px;}
    .normal {font-size: 12px; font-weight: normal}

    ul, ol {margin: 7px 10px 7px 25px;}
    li {margin: 0px; list-style-image: url('obr/odrazka.PNG');}
    ul ul  li {list-style-image: url('obr/subodrazka.PNG');}

    .ulmenu {line-height: 1.6; background-color: #F8F9FA; border: 1px solid #EEF0F3; padding: 10px; margin-left: 0px;}
    .ulmenu li {margin-left: 20px; font-weight: bold; list-style-image: url('obr/odr_ulmenu.PNG');}

    .vyber ul {line-height: 1,5;  padding: 10px; margin-left: 0px;}
    .vyber li {font-size: 13px; font-family: verdana; font-weight: normal; padding: 3px 1px 3px 0px; margin: 2px; background-color: #F8F9FA; border: 1px solid #EEF0F3; list-style: none; list-style-image: none;}
    .vyber a {font-weight: bold; border-left: 4px solid #5C6983; padding: 4px 1px 4px 16px; margin-left: -2px;}
    .vyber a:hover {border-left: 4px solid #FF5B00;}
    .vyber ul ul {margin-left: 30px; margin-top: 0px;}
    .vyber ul ul li {font-size: 12px; font-family: verdana; font-weight: normal; padding: 3px 3px 3px 0px; margin: 1px 1px 1px 2px; border-style: none; list-style-image: url('obr/odr_ulmenu.PNG');}
    .vyber ul ul a {font-weight: bold; border-style: none; margin: -50px; padding: 1px; margin-right: 1px; margin-left: 0px}
    .vyber ul ul a:hover {border-style: none;}



    ul.seznam {line-height: 2; font-size: 13px;}
    ul.seznam li {margin-left: -10px;}
    

    p {text-indent: 15px; text-align: justify}
    blockquote {font-style: italic;}

    .submenu li {list-style-image: url('obr/odr_menu.PNG'); list-style-image: "none"}
    input {border: 1px solid #BFC8D5; padding: 1px; margin-bottom: 1px;}
    input.pole1 {width: 32px;}
    input.pole2 {width: 160px;}
    input.pole3 {width: 450px;}
    input.potvrd, .potvrd2 {background-color: #4C5F7D; background-image: url('obr/tlacitko_bg.PNG'); color: #ffffff; font-weight: bold; font-size: 10px; height: 20px; border: 1px solid #45506A; padding: 0px 0px 2px 0px;} /*IE č*/ input.potvr {padding: 0px 0px 2px 0px;}
	.potvrd2 {color: #E8EBEF; background-image: url('obr/tlacitko_bg_hover.PNG');}
    textarea {border: 1px solid #BFC8D5; padding: 1px; margin-bottom: 1px; width: 450px; height: 130px; font-family: tahoma, sans-serif; font-size: 12px;}

    .menu3 {margin: 0px -12px 2px -12px; padding: 5px 10px 9px 10px; background-image: url('obr/menu3_bg.PNG'); color: #4C5F7D; text-align: center; font-size: 12px;color: black}
    .menu3 a {color: #4E5B78; padding: 5px; }
    .menu3 a:visited {color: #4E5B78;}
    .menu3 a:hover {color: black !important}

    table.anketa {width: 85%}
    table.anketa td {border-color:#EEF0F3; border-right-style: none; border-left-style: none; vertical-align: center; }
    table.anketa img {height: 7px; margin-top: 4px;}
    img.anketa1 {border: 1px solid #CE0000;}
    img.anketa2 {border: 1px solid #FFC901;}
    img.anketa3 {border: 1px solid #009900;}
    img.anketa4 {border: 1px solid #0056F0;}
    img.anketa5 {border: 1px solid #7D017A;}

    img.profil {float: right; margin: 15px 20px 9px 3px;}
	.popis {width: 140px;}
    table.profil {width: 377px;}


#paticka {padding: 10px; border-top-style: none; background-color: #ffffff; background-image: url('obr/obsah_bg.PNG'); background-repeat: repeat-x; text-align: center; font-size: 13px; height: 17px; color: #8992A6; clear: both;}
    #paticka a {color: #000000; font-size: 11px;}
    #paticka a:hover {color: #708090; font-size: 11px;}
hr.cleaner {clear: both; display: none}
hr.clean {clear: both; visibility: hidden; height: 1px; margin-top: -1px; border: none;}
span.cleaner {display: none}

.cenzura {color: red; font-weight: bold; }
.zelena {color: green; font-weight: bold; }
.jidelnicek2 {line-height: 1.5; margin-left: 25px; }

.edacara {margin-top: 10px; width: 65%; text-align: right; margin-bottom: 10px; }

.skryvany {display: none; }

.nahoru {text-align: center; font-weight: bold; }

.diskuze01 {color: #DF4601; text-decoration: underline; cursor: Default; }

hr {color: #DF4601; margin-bottom: -12px; margin-top: 17px; width: 99%; text-align: center; height: 2px; }

.inputs {text-align: right; margin-right: 12px; }

.mapa ul, ol {margin: 7px 10px 7px 25px; line-height: 1,6;}
.mapa ul li {margin: 0px; list-style-image: url('obr/odr_mapa.PNG'); font-weight: bold;}
.mapa ul ul  li {list-style-image: url('obr/subodr_mapa.PNG'); font-weight: normal}

.edacara {margin-top: 12px; margin-bottom: 10px; width: 75%; text-align: right; margin-right: -2px; }
.border00b {border-style: none; }
.border00b td {width: 100%; border-style: none; }

.border0b td, .border0b th {font-size: 12px; border: 1px solid #DBE8ED; /*background-color: #E9ECF1;*/  background-image: url('obr/pozadi_sikmo.PNG'); vertical-align: top;}
.info_oddil {color: #4C5F7D;font-size: 1.4em !important; font-family: arial; margin-bottom: 4px; margin-left: 3px; padding-left: 10px 15px; border-left: 3px solid #FF7011; background: none; }
.border0bb td {font-size: 9px; border: 1px solid #DBE8ED;}

div.aktgjr {border: 1px solid #E4E9ED; padding: 10px; padding-top: 0px; margin-bottom: 8px; width: 535px;}
p.anotace {margin: 0px; padding: 0px; text-indent: 0px; color: #EC5F00; font-style: italic; font-family: verdana;}

.fotky0b td {vertical-align: middle; }
.fotky {text-align: center; display: block; margin: 15px; border: 1px solid #bfC8d5; padding: 1px; }
.v_fotky {text-align: center; font-weight: bold; line-height: 1.6; background-color: #F8F9FA; border: 1px solid #EEF0F3; padding: 10px; margin-left: -1px; margin-right: 6px; }
a.s_fotky {background: url('obr/stahnout_zip.PNG') 3px 2px no-repeat; padding: 0 0 0 18px;}
a.predchozi {float: left; padding: 3px 10px 3px 25px; background-image: url('obr/predchozi.PNG'); font-weight: bold; color: black;}
a.prezentace {background-image: url('obr/prezentace.PNG'); padding: 3px 25px 3px 10px; background-position: right top; }
a.dalsi {float: right; padding: 3px 25px 3px 10px; background-image: url('obr/dalsi.PNG'); background-position: right top; }
a.predchozi, a.prezentace, a.dalsi {font-weight: bold; color: black; border: 1px solid #E0E5EB; }

a:hover.predchozi {background-image: url('obr/predchozi_hover.PNG');}
a:hover.prezentace {background-image: url('obr/prezentace_hover.PNG');}
a:hover.dalsi {background-image: url('obr/dalsi_hover.PNG');}
a:hover.predchozi, a:hover.prezentace, a:hover.dalsi {border: 1px solid #BFC8D5}
form {margin: 0px; }

.bezstylu {border-style: none;}   
address {font-style: normal; margin: 7px 25px;} 
.radkovice {background-image: url('obr/diskuze/sez_temat_bg.PNG'); background-repeat: no-repeat; background-position: 0px 3px; padding-left: 19px; font-weight: bold;}  /* Zpět na seznam témat */
td.kvadrona {background-color: #838CA1; background-image: url('obr/diskuze/kvadrona_bg.PNG'); background-repeat: repeat-x; color: #ffffff; font-weight: bold;}
.kvadrona a:link, .kvadrona a:visited, .kvadrona a:hover {color: white; }

div.inputgroup {background-color: #F8F9FA; border: 1px solid #EEF0F3; padding: 10px 8px 20px 15px; margin-top: 15px;}
div.inputgroup textarea {width: 523px;}

th.burza1 {background-color: #FF8040; color: #ffffff; text-align: left; padding-left: 5px; width: 120px; text-transform: uppercase; font-family: "trebuchet MS"; font-size: 12px;}
th.burza2 {background-color: #67748D; color: #ffffff; text-align: left; padding-left: 5px; width: 120px; text-transform: uppercase; font-family: "trebuchet MS"; font-size: 12px;}
td.burza1, .kala {background-color: #FFEED2; border-top-style: none; border-bottom-style: none;}
td.burza2, .kalb {background-color: #E3EAF5; border-top-style: none; border-bottom-style: none;;}
.dle-pred {background-image: url('obr/dle_pred_bg.PNG'); background-position: right center; background-repeat: no-repeat; padding-right: 11px;}
.skryvany form {padding: 4px 5px 5px 7px; border: 1px solid #BFC8D5; background-color: #ffffff; margin-bottom: 8px; width: 340px; text-align: center;}

/* Videa */
th.video {background-color: #F4F5F6; background-image: url('obr/pozadi_sikmo.PNG')}
th.video a {background-image: url('obr/videa_sipka.PNG'); background-repeat: no-repeat; background-position: 3px 4px;  padding-left: 15px;}
.info-videa td {background-color: #F4F5F6;}
img.video {padding: 5px; background-image: url('obr/video/stin.PNG'); background-repeat: no-repeat; cursor: hand !important; border-style: none; width: 100px;}
a.stahnout-video {background-image: url('obr/video/stahnout_tlac.PNG'); background-repeat: no-repeat; background-position: 1px 6px;  padding: 3px; padding-left: 16px;}
a.zavrit-video {background-image: url('obr/video/zavrit_tlac.PNG'); background-repeat: no-repeat; background-position: 0px 5px;  padding: 3px; padding-left: 16px;}
.vysledky-hledani {border-bottom: 1px solid #DBE8ED; padding: 0 0 15px 0}
.pozn-hledani {font-size: smaller; color: #8992A6; position: relative; top: 2px;}
.pozn-akt {color: #8992A6; position: relative; top: 2px; border-top: 1px solid #DBE8ED; padding: 5px 0 0 0; margin: 5px 0 0 0;}
dt {display: inline}
dd {}

/* Burza */
th.shan-nab {background-color: #67748D; color: #ffffff; text-align: left; padding-left: 5px; padding-top: 10px; width: 120px; text-transform: uppercase; font-family: "trebuchet MS"; font-size: 12px;}
td.kategorie {xbackground-color: #EAECF0; background-color: #F4F5F6; padding-left: 7px;}
	span.predmet a {font-weight: bold;}
	span.datum {padding-left: 20px;}
	span.datum strong {color: #67748D; font-weight: normal;}
	
td.upravit {background-color: #FFFFFF; text-align: center;}
td.zprava {border-bottom-style: none !important; padding: 7px;}
td.jmeno {background-color: #FFFFFF; border-right-style: none; background-image: none !important; padding: 7px;}
td.kontakt {background-color: #FFFFFF; background-image: none !important; border-left-style: none !important; vertical-align: center;}
	span.email {background-image: url('obr/burza_email.PNG'); background-repeat: no-repeat;background-position: 0px 3px; padding-left: 20px; margin-right: 30px; display: block;}
	span.tel {background-image: url('obr/burza_tel.PNG'); background-repeat: no-repeat;background-position: 0px 3px; padding-left: 20px;}
	span.tridaB {background-image: url('obr/burza_trida.PNG'); background-repeat: no-repeat; background-position: 1px 3px; padding-left: 20px; margin-right: 30px; display: block;}
td#cena {border-top-style: none; font-weight: bold; width: 80px !important; text-align: center;}

a.rss {background: url('obr/rss.PNG') 1px 2px no-repeat; padding: 0 0 0 18px;}
a.zalozit {background: url('obr/diskuze/hvezda.PNG') 1px 2px no-repeat; padding: 0 0 0 16px;}

.burza td {font-size: 12px; }


.maturita_lidi {line-height: 1.6; background-color: #F8F9FA; border: 1px solid #EEF0F3; padding: 10px; margin-left: 0px; padding-top: 0px; margin-bottom: 15px; }
.maturita_lidi h4 {margin-top: 5px; }

